New Jersey Man Shot Dead in Brooklyn Confrontation: 38-Year-Old Brandon Sylvester Killed Outside Home

 


38-year-old man from New Jersey was shot and killed on a residential street in Brooklyn early Thursday morning, according to police reports.


Victim Identified

The victim has been identified as Brandon Sylvester, a resident of Englewood, New Jersey. Authorities have not yet determined why he was in Brooklyn at the time of the shooting.


Details of the Shooting

The fatal incident occurred around 1:15 a.m. on Beverly Road near East 58th Street. According to police, Sylvester was involved in a confrontation when he was shot in the chest. He was standing inside the gate outside a home when the shooting took place.


Emergency Response and Investigation

Emergency medical personnel arrived quickly and transported Sylvester to Kings County Hospital. Despite their efforts, he was pronounced dead.


Authorities are continuing to investigate the circumstances surrounding the shooting, including possible motives and suspects. No arrests have been made at this time.
